Palo Alto office of a BCG Attorney Search Top Ranked Law Firm seeks an IP litigation associate attorney (IT/Engineering) with 2-5 years of significant patent litigation experience in the . District Court and before the Patent Trial and Appeal Board (post-grant proceedings), including participating in underlying case analyses; conducting factual and legal research; drafting pleadings; participating in discovery on infringement, validity, and damages issues, including depositions and expert discovery; researching and drafting dispositive and discovery motions and claim construction briefing; and participating in pre-trial and trial activities. The candidate should have a basic understanding of and a keen interest in patent law. Must have undergraduate or Master?s degree in electrical engineering, mechanical engineering, computer science, and/or physics; experience working within the Intellectual Property department of a comparable law firm; and a high level of academic achievement from a law school institution. ITC experience would be a plus. Should have excellent writing skills.
